Output ead2a24564ff1b970e2a66a1ca920cbfcbc035c088c03e4aa92dbbae3dfa1fcd:2

value
65278269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d23dab90f98694fd2187a762d58015ebeaca419 OP_EQUAL
address
35ohHP9B7fw4qud2Dc8c6MpLUmwcH39c6x
transaction
ead2a24564ff1b970e2a66a1ca920cbfcbc035c088c03e4aa92dbbae3dfa1fcd
confirmations
401655
spent
true